Removalist in Adelaide: Making Moves Swift and Stress-Free

Moving to a new home or office is often met with a mix of excitement and apprehension. The prospect of a fresh start in a new space is invigorating, but the logistics of packing, moving, and settling in can be overwhelming. Fortunately, in Adelaide, residents have access to a network of fast-moving removalists who specialise in making relocations swift and stress-free. These removalist companies have earned a reputation for their efficiency, reliability, and dedication to customer satisfaction. Let’s explore what sets a fast moving removalist in Adelaide apart and why they’re the preferred choice for those on the move in Adelaide.

Punctuality and Efficiency:

Time is of the essence when it comes to moving, and Adelaide’s fast-moving removalists understand this better than anyone. These professionals’ pride themselves on their punctuality and efficiency, ensuring that every aspect of the relocation process is executed with precision and timeliness. From arrival at the initial location to unloading at the new destination, these removalists work swiftly and diligently to minimise downtime and ensure a smooth transition for their clients.

Professionalism and Expertise:

The teams employed by fast-moving removalists in Adelaide are trained professionals with years of experience in the industry. They possess the expertise necessary to handle different items of all shapes and sizes, from subtle antiques to bulky furniture. With meticulous attention to detail and a commitment to careful handling, these removalists ensure that every possession arrives at its destination safely and intact. Their professionalism and dedication to their craft inspire confidence in clients and make the moving process a positive experience from start to finish.

Tailored Solutions for Every Need:

No two relocations are exactly alike, and Adelaide’s fast-moving removalists understand this implicitly. They offer different services that can be tailored to meet the specific needs of each client. Whether it’s a residential move, a corporate relocation, or something in between, these removalists have the expertise and resources to handle it with ease. From packing and unpacking to furniture assembly and disassembly, they offer comprehensive solutions designed to simplify the moving process and minimise stress for their clients.

Transparent Communication and Customer Service:

Open communication and exceptional customer service are hallmarks of a fast moving removalist in Adelaide. From the moment a client reaches out for a quote to the final delivery of their belongings, these removalists prioritise transparency and responsiveness every step of the way. They provide clear and detailed cost estimates, answer any questions, or concerns promptly, and keep clients informed of the progress of their move from start to finish. By maintaining open lines of communication and putting the needs of their clients first, these removalists ensure a positive and hassle-free experience for everyone involved.

Local Knowledge and Strategic Planning:

Navigating the streets of Adelaide can be challenging, especially during peak traffic hours. However, fast-moving removalists leverage their local knowledge and strategic planning skills to overcome these obstacles seamlessly. They are familiar with the city’s road networks, traffic patterns, and potential bottlenecks, allowing them to map out the most efficient routes for transportation. This strategic approach not only saves time and minimises delays but also helps to reduce fuel consumption and lower costs for their clients.

Commitment to Environmental Responsibility:

In addition to their focus on efficiency and customer satisfaction, many fast-moving removalists in Adelaide are also committed to environmental responsibility. They recognise the impact that their operations can have on the planet and take proactive measures to minimise their carbon footprint. This may include using eco-friendly packing materials, optimising vehicle routes to reduce emissions, and implementing recycling and waste management practices. By prioritising sustainability, these removalists demonstrate their assurance to leaving a positive impact on the environment while providing top-notch service to their clients.

In conclusion, the fast-moving removalists of Adelaide are dedicated to making relocations swift, smooth, and stress-free for their clients. With their punctuality, professionalism, tailored solutions, transparent communication, local knowledge, and commitment to environmental responsibility, they have produced a reputation as the go-to choice for those on the move in Adelaide. Whether you’re planning a residential move, a commercial relocation, or anything in between, a fast moving removalist in Adelaide has the expertise and resources to make your move a success.

A Look Into The Design And Functionality Of Osaki ChairsA Look Into The Design And Functionality Of Osaki Chairs

One of the best massage chairs 2023 brands on the market is Osaki. Osaki massage chairs are known for their high quality and advanced technology. They give users a luxurious and therapeutic experience. In this article, we’ll talk about some of the best Osaki massage chairs that can be bought right now.

Osaki OS-4000XT

The Osaki OS-4000XT massage chair is first on our list. With its advanced 3D chair technology and L-track roller system, this chair is made to give a full-body massage. The chair has six automatic massage programs and a manual mode that lets you make your own massages. The chair also has a built-in heat therapy system that helps relax muscles and improve circulation.

Osaki OS-4D Pro Maestro LE

The Osaki Maestro LE masage chair is the next one. This chair is known for its sleek and modern design, which makes it a great addition to any living room. The chair’s advanced 3D technology and L-track roller system give a full-body massage. There are six automatic massage programs and a manual mode for making your own massages. The chair also has a heat therapy system and a zero-gravity feature to help you relax even more.

Osaki OS Hiro LT

The Osaki OS-3D Hiro LT massage chair is one of the Japanese massage chairs that features brushless motors for reliability and quiet operation. It includes a body scan and pressure point targeting features, as well as a retractable massaging leg rest. The chair is also designed to be visually pleasing and is available in three color options.

Osaki OS-Pro Admiral

The Osaki Admiral massage chair is last but not least. This chair is made for people who want a massage chair that doesn’t have all the bells and whistles. The chair’s 3D technology and S-track roller system give a full-body massage. You can choose from six automatic massage programs or use the manual mode to make your own massage. The chair also has a heat therapy system and a zero-gravity feature to help you feel even more relaxed.

In conclusion, Osaki Massage Chairs are known for their high quality and advanced technology. Osaki has something to offer everyone, whether you want a full-body massage or just a simple chair. The Osaki OS-4000XT, Osaki Maestro LE massage chair, Osaki OS-3D Hiro LT, and Osaki Admiral are all great choices. With an Osaki massage chair, you can have a relaxing and healing experience right in your own home. All of the best chairs are available on themodernback.com.

Simple Ways to Enhance Your Sense of HumorSimple Ways to Enhance Your Sense of Humor

Bill Cosby once said, “Through humor, you can soften some of the worst blows that life delivers.” Humor is the saving grace that allows people to cope with life. It can be used to poke fun at a situation or lighten up a conversation. The benefits of having a sharp sense humor from a personal/health standpoint are obvious. After all – laughter is the best medicine; however, it can also be beneficial in the workplace.

According to the “The Humor Project,” over 98% of the 737 CEOs interviewed stated they would much rather hire someone with a sense of humor over someone who didn’t have one. Therefore, spending a little energy to hone that sense may not only be beneficial personally, but also professionally. Here are a few tips to help you sharpen your sense of humor.

1) Watch and Read the Masters
Jack Benny, George Burns, and Groucho Marx are just a few of the masters of humor and wit. Their timing was impeccable and their humor is timeless. Watching these humorists can aid you in developing your own sense of humor. Additionally, read the works of Twain, Wilde, Thurber and other similar humorist. Research witty sayings from people like Winston Churchill. Time spent doing so will not only bring a smile to your face, but also acts as training course in humor. If you find something that “tickles your funny bone,” see Step 2.

2) Start a Humor Log
The vast majority of comedians write out their material, and most keep notes on what works and what does not. Therefore, if you want to “seriously” sharpen your sense of humor, start keeping a journal or notes on what you think is funny or witty.

You can pull quotes and sayings from a variety of resources – from books or off of the internet. Like comedians, categorize them in a way that makes sense to you and then, periodically, go over your notes, so that you are always prepared. For example, you may have a category about that often discussed (but rarely applied) term of teamwork. When your boss starts chatting away regarding the need for everyone to stop thinking about themselves and start working together as a team, a humorous quip to toss into the conversation might be, “Well, it’s true there are no “I’s” in teamwork, but there are two of them in martini.” (I assume your boss has a sense of humor. If not, have him/her read this article.)

Maybe, you could have a category for that fun topic which always seems to pop up at weird times, like during year end holiday parties or birthdays – death. Should you be discussing death with your friends or local undertaker, you might lighten up the mood with, “Well, as Woody Allen once said, “I’m not afraid of death: I just don’t want to be there when it happens.” Not only is that snappy, but it also makes you appear to be witty and “well-read.” Bravo!

3) Say Less and Observe More
While saying less seems odd when writing about being humorous, actually it is very fitting. Humor and wit are based on observation – observing a situation or your own or other people’s behavior – and then making a comment.

In comedy, timing is everything. Making what you think is a humorous comment at the wrong time can give one the appearance of being insensitive or crass. Prior to making a comment, observe the situation and those around you and determine if your humorous quip will lighten the pain or add to it. This should take seconds for any intelligent person to ascertain. The best advice came from Johnny Carson, which was, “If you have to think about it – don’t say it.”

4) Aim for Home
The easiest target for your humor should be yourself. Many people feel that in order to be humorous, it’s more fun to insult others. In his book “How to be Funny,” Steve Allen wrote, “If you feel that the comedy of insult is your most natural style, good luck to you. And you’ll need it.” Few can pull off insulting others while not appearing to be unintelligent or uncaring. True, people point to Groucho Marx as an insult king; however, as Allen points out, “Because his image was almost that of a comic-strip character, most of his acerbic remarks did not give offence.”

I assume that your image is not that of a comic-strip; therefore, tread lightly when using your humor to make fun of others. If you research some of the masters mentioned above, you will see that much of their humor was pointed at themselves. Making light of one’s self or one’s situation is the perfect way to add humor to a conversation.

5) Hang with Funny People
If you wanted to be a better tennis player, you would link up with good tennis players. If you want to sharpen your sense of humor, hang with funny people. If you’ve followed Steps 1 and 2, then you will be welcomed to the conversation of most people who have a heightened sense of humor. (You might even be welcomed to the groups of people who lack a sense of humor – but why would you want to hang with those people?)
